If you're fortunate, you and your ex will be in basic agreement about custody of your children, and you'll be ready to amicably settle a custody agreement. But, most custody cases are contested, and even cases that begin amicably can quickly flip sour. In all chance, you may need an attorney to represent you, and to help reach a resolution that's in the most effective interest of your children.
There might be hundreds of lawyers in your area who concentrate on custody cases, so you may want to spend time weeding through a directory. The first thing to seem for is that a prospective custody lawyer also be a Certified Family Law Specialist. The overall field of family law conjointly covers issues like divorce, domestic violence, child and spousal support, division of property, and abundant a lot of; requirements for certification vary from state to state, but in general, a lawyer seeking certification in family law should have devoted a percentage of his or her observe to the current specialty (typically twenty five p.c), handled a wide variety of problems in family law; passed a written examination, as well as evaluations by peers and judges; and attended continuing education seminars in family law. In the state of California, for instance, out of nearly 200,000 practicing lawyers, solely concerning a thousand are certified as family law specialists, thus you'll be able to slim your selections considerably.
Any smart lawyer will be happy to supply you with references. However do not just flick thru the list; call a few references and raise concerning their experiences along with your prospective lawyer. Be sure the references that you speak with had cases that are similar to yours.
Your lawyer, obviously, should have expertise in custody cases that are just like yours. She should additionally have a successful data in addressing judges in your jurisdiction. Ideally, of course, a court operates on the premise of an unbiased judgment, but if your lawyer has already won cases with your judge, that is a positive sign. If you recognize who your choose will be, ask about any cases that your prospective lawyer has argued before that decide, or do some research and look up details on your own.
When you interview your prospective lawyer, be certain that the lawyer will not direct the interview. She or he can in fact have questions for you regarding your case, however prepare an extended list of questions beforehand that you'll raise the lawyer. You must ask concerning value estimates, the estimated length of the case, and specifics regarding strategy. You ought to arrange to interview at least three lawyers; ask them the same questions, thus you'll be able to easily compare answers.
Conjointly, make certain that you simply and your prospective lawyer are personally compatible. You will be spending time along discussing problems that are terribly personal to you, and you should be comfy trusting your lawyer with such matters. If your lawyer is sincerely sympathetic to your case, then she or he will gift that case absolutely before the judge. At the same time, remember that, as in any custody case, the first issue is what's in the most effective interest of the child. Additional and a lot of custody cases are being resolved in some type of joint custody, in that both oldsters continue to be actively concerned in raising their child. Your lawyer ought to not be overly aggressive, and ought to be willing to compromise if the parties move in that direction.
